| viral load reduced w/o medication Jun 15, 2008 im not taking any medication for my hiv but wen i go for my regular check ups i have found i had a 59,000 viral load count and then 3 months later i had 29,000,one month later i had 6,000 but i am not on medications how is this possible? what is fighting off the virus or what can i do to find out what exactly is happening and all this is happening while i have gall stones which need to be surgically removied and a fatty liver im confuesed... |
||||||||||
|
|
Response from Dr. Holodniy
Although you don't indicate what your CD4 count or percentages were doing during this time, or whether you had any ongoing infections or immunizations, I suspect that these fluctuations are the result of assay variability and that likely the next result will be up slightly. | |||||||||
